    Anyone want to help me make a better quiz? Here's the two I threw together


    What D&D Class are you? (RPG Quiz) | LitRPG Reads

    What LitRPG Book are You? | LitRPG Reads

    Basically, you have a question and each answer will give "points" to one of the final types.

    Like...

    What weapon do you prefer?

    Sword (+3 Warrior, -1 Mage, 0 Cleric)
    Mace (+3 Cleric, +1 Warrior, 0 Mage)

    etc etc

    The D&D Class one isn't perfect, but it's drawn a lot of traffic since I threw it up. I'd like to do a better one. Anyone interested in helping? I could link to your author page/website if you're an author or (??) if you're just a fan. Thanks in advance.
